Key Points from this Inspirational Video:
- Clean the mind of excess negative items
- Learn to express feelings to release negative affirmations
- Change feelings to positive affirmation
- Affirmations are more than words. They are images created in the mind and emotions
- Begin to write a happy journal to help with positive affirmations.
